A New York City real estate investor has purchased five buildings at Mulberry Street and North Webster Avenue.
$2.8 million (£2.23 million) for four retail spaces and 14 apartment units near the University of Scranton, from former owner Christian Nicolais and 408 Quincy Inc. The building at 1201 Mulberry St. currently houses CK’s Pizza and three other businesses. The other buildings include 406, 410 and 414 N. Webster Ave., and 1205 Mulberry St.
